Quinnipiac Law School is a law school located in North Haven, Connecticut. The school was ranked 146 in 2023 by USNWR. Annual enrollment for Quinnipiac Law School is approximately 123.

During the 2023 application cycle, 1,016 people applied and 681 were offered admission.

Quinnipiac University has a 1L class size of 123, and yield of 17.91%. 122 out of 681 applicants who were offered admission accepted, meaning that 17.91% of the people who were offered admission ended up attending the school.

The 1L class at Quinnipiac University has a median LSAT of 152. The 25th percentile LSAT is 149 and the 75th percentile LSAT is 156.

The median GPA is 3.56. The 25th percentile GPA is 3.3 and the 75th percentile GPA is 3.77.

Cost of attending Quinnipiac Law School

In 2023, tuition was $53,800 and the annual cost of attending was $79,042 (tuition plus living expenses).

Cost of Attendance (CoA) is the estimated total amount you will have to spend every year to go to school. Unlike tuition, CoA includes expenses like rent, food, and insurance.

Some interesting facts about Quinnipiac Law School

Excellent law schools share many common traits—faculty renowned for their scholarship and commitment to teaching; academically rigorous courses; loyal, successful alumni; and motivated, focused students. All of these are essential components of Quinnipiac Law's identity. However, what sets Quinnipiac apart is its personal, student-centered approach to the law school experience. Contributing to this identity is a favorable 11:1 student-to-faculty ratio, the extraordinary accessibility of the faculty, and an environment that both challenges and supports its students as they prepare for careers in law.

Quinnipiac Law is at home in an impressive new facility on the university’s North Haven Campus, the emerging center for graduate study at Quinnipiac, designed for professional study and interdisciplinary collaboration. The law school is located in the same state-of-the-art complex as the university’s Frank H. Netter MD School of Medicine and a variety of other graduate disciplines. Set among the hills and woodlands of Connecticut, yet only 75 miles from New York City and close to New Haven and Hartford, Quinnipiac provides an environment for a legal study that is both dynamic and beautiful.
